Not that expensive at all really, definately not as expensive as Paris. It helps because the £ is only doubling the Australian dollar at the moment, but if you eat sensibly - like out of supermarkets (Iceland is great) instead of restaurants, but if you look around pub meals can be quite cheap (I had Fish & Chips for £5). Most publically owned museums are free/dontation, but things that you have to pay for are generally quite expensive (but worth it! Like Buckingham Palace.) The rest of England is cheaper than London so far though..
And if you're staying in London get an Oyster Card, it's like our Smart Rider, and is for the metro system and is cheaper than buying tickets. The metro is fantastic, and so are the busses. Mmm.
So yes... I don't think it's as expensive as everyone says.
If you need a hostel to stay at I recommend the Walrus. It's right on Westminster Bridge road, making it walking distance from everything & a metro, the owner, Dave, is really nice, there's a (basic) breakfast included and the showers are good and clean... So yeah. They're really good.
